p-Adic sigma functions and heights on Jacobians of genus 2 curves

Number Theory 2023-02-08 v1

Abstract

Let CC be a genus 22 hyperelliptic curve over a number field KK, with a Weierstrass point \infty at infinity, let JJ be its Jacobian, let Θ\Theta be the theta divisor with respect to \infty, and let pp be any prime number. We give an explicit construction of a pp-adic height hp ⁣:J(Q)Qph_p\colon J(\overline{\mathbb{Q}})\to \mathbb{Q}_p by means of pp-adic analogues of N\'eron functions of divisor 2Θ2\Theta. We define such N\'eron functions using division polynomials and a generalisation of Blakestad's pp-adic sigma function on the formal group of JJ. We prove that our pp-adic N\'eron function λv\lambda_v at a non-archimedean place vv of KK is the image, under a suitable trace map, of a symmetric vv-adic Green function of divisor Θ\Theta \`a la Colmez. We use this to relate λv\lambda_v and hph_p to local and global extended Coleman-Gross (and hence Nekov\'a\v{r}) pp-adic height pairings. We provide examples of our implementation, including one for a prime pp greater than 10610^6, and explain how similar techniques can be used to compute pp-adic integrals of differentials of the first, second and third kind on CC independently of the reduction type. As an application, we also give an explicit quadratic Chabauty function vanishing on the rational points on certain genus 44 bihyperelliptic curves.
